Fifth-generation network complexity creates unprecedented requirements for artificial intelligence capabilities. Advanced automation becomes essential within AI in Telecommunication Market for 5G operations success. Network slicing management requires intelligent resource allocation across diverse service types. The AI in Telecommunication Market size is projected to grow USD 37.71 Billion by 2035, exhibiting a CAGR of 33.68% during the forecast period 2025-2035. Massive MIMO optimization demands AI-driven beamforming and user tracking continuously. Ultra-reliable low-latency communications require predictive resource reservation for performance guarantees. Mobile edge computing orchestration benefits from intelligent workload placement decisions dynamically. Dynamic spectrum sharing optimizes utilization across 4G and 5G technologies efficiently. Service-based architecture management coordinates numerous network functions automatically through AI.

Network slicing represents a fundamental 5G capability enabled by artificial intelligence effectively. Slice creation automation configures virtual networks matching service requirements precisely. Resource allocation optimization balances capacity across concurrent slices efficiently always. Performance monitoring ensures slice-specific service level agreements are maintained continuously. Isolation verification confirms security boundaries between slices remain intact at all times. Lifecycle management automates slice modification and termination as requirements change. Slice marketplace intelligence matches enterprise requirements with available slice templates.

5G radio access network optimization presents unique challenges addressed by AI solutions. Beamforming optimization tracks users and directs signals for optimal performance continuously. Interference management coordinates transmission parameters across dense cell deployments effectively. Energy efficiency optimization powers down capacity during low-traffic periods automatically. Mobility optimization ensures seamless handovers in complex heterogeneous network environments. Coverage optimization identifies and addresses gaps in service area continuously. Capacity optimization balances load across cells preventing congestion and degradation.

5G core network intelligence enables service-based architecture efficiency through automation. Network function scaling adjusts resources based on real-time demand automatically. Service function chaining optimizes traffic routing through required network functions. Session management intelligence handles massive concurrent connection volumes efficiently. Policy enforcement applies service-specific rules consistently across network elements. Analytics processing extracts insights from massive 5G data volumes effectively. Security monitoring identifies threats targeting 5G-specific vulnerabilities for protection.
